Output 674b8270de176ade256bfeadd2e80769d602c7bbd45d61b4085a511bcff2ed46:1

value
3254494
script pubkey
OP_0 OP_PUSHBYTES_20 895d94ee71765c9072da196f2c048b5f245923ff
address
bc1q39wefmn3wewfquk6r9hjcpyttuj9jglluqqtt7
transaction
674b8270de176ade256bfeadd2e80769d602c7bbd45d61b4085a511bcff2ed46
confirmations
63521
spent
true